Soda, Stream also recommends that you only offer cold water for carbonation rather of room temperature or warm water. Cold, pure water is the ideal channel to receive carbonation since it has a high saturation limit and CO2 gas doesn't get away extremely quickly.
After positioning the water bottle into its designated nozzle, the majority of soda makers require you to just push a button and the machine does the rest. Some machines have preset timers to permit ideal carbonation each time while others enable more customization, needing you to hold the button down up until you are pleased.
This basic process is what every soda maker model follows no matter its developments or other settings. So what makes the One Touch different from the Fizzi? Both placing the carbonating cylinder and the water bottle require that you follow the exact very same treatment similar to the Fizzi, and this maker also just takes 1 L-sized bottles. The One Touch needs electrical energy to operate because it boasts 3 buttons, each pre-programmed for different levels of carbonation.
The second setting is the median 10-second burst that a lot of people will stick with usually. It delivers a carbonated drink essentially identical to the one produced by the Fizzi or other soda makers. The third and last button provides a higher level of carbonation by shooting for about 15 seconds before ceasing.
Basically, the One Touch offers greater preset levels of soda personalization for a somewhat higher asking rate. Of course, you'll need to choose if the absence of customization between those levels is worth it to you. You can also purchase it in black or white colors and it looks nearly similar to the Fizzi; the just significant distinction is the power cable that goes out the back.
This being said, the power draw from this machine is very light. You might quickly still take this soda maker outdoor camping and run it with a portable generator or a Recreational Vehicle's battery without concern. It's not likely to short out your outlets or cause your kitchen any problems. The only disadvantage is the relative thinness of the power cable.

The major distinction between these 2 water bottle types is their product. the Aqua Fizz just accepts glass carafe water bottles that hold 620 m, L of fluid. These glass carafes are dishwasher safe, making them a lot easier to clean than their plastic equivalents. There are a few various ranges of the fundamental glass carafe, altering its color or aesthetic, and they are purchasable from the The other water bottle range is plastic, and it comes in two sizes: 1 L or 0.
The as the plastic material might warp when subjected to the high heat and turbulence of a common industrial dishwasher. However, these bottles can be utilized by more soda maker designs than the carafes, which just fit with the Aqua Fizz. The come in much more variety in terms of color or style, too.
Soda, Stream devices work best when you carbonate regular water that hasn't yet blended with flavorings or other additives. It's simpler to carbonate the water effectively in this manner. When you're finished carbonating your water, you can add pieces of fruit to instill some light flavor or mix the carbonated water with a small but concentrated quantity of another beverage.
These syrups are focused formulas that supply common or relatively distinct flavorings for your carbonated water bottles. Obviously, the appeal of the syrups is that you can include nevertheless much or little you desire. Like with the carbonating buttons, Soda, Stream's real magic originates from the ability to customize your carbonated drink precisely the way you like it.
